What Drives Insurance Costs in Palm Bay
Florida has 312 federal disaster declarations on record, including Hurricane Ian (2022) and Hurricane Idalia (2023) [4].
Hurricane and wind
Hurricane exposure changes how property policies are built here. Carriers often apply a separate wind or named storm deductible, set as a percentage of the dwelling limit. Business owners should check how wind damage and storm closures are treated before the season starts.
Flood coverage
Flood damage is typically excluded from standard homeowners insurance and most commercial property policies. Separate flood coverage is available through FEMA's National Flood Insurance Program [5] and some private carriers. Owners outside mapped flood zones can usually buy it too, often at lower cost.
State oversight
Coverage questions and complaints in Florida go through the Florida Office of Insurance Regulation [6].
Home & Auto in Palm Bay
Insuring a home in Palm Bay
The median home in Palm Bay is valued at $248,000 [3], and dwelling coverage is usually sized against what it would cost to rebuild it. Carriers in wind and hail territory often set storm deductibles as a share of the dwelling limit instead of a flat dollar amount [7]. On a Palm Bay home, that share decides what a roof claim costs out of pocket. For rates and carrier options, start with homeowners insurance in Florida.
Insuring a car in Palm Bay
Florida requires $10,000 in personal injury protection plus $10,000 in property damage liability for registered vehicles [8]. Bodily injury liability is not required for most drivers, which makes the limits worth reviewing carefully. Most drivers buy above those minimums, since one serious accident can pass them quickly. At least $10,000 in property damage liability plus $10,000 in personal injury protection (PIP); bodily injury liability is not generally required for most drivers. Check current requirements with the Florida Department of Highway Safety and Motor Vehicles before settling on limits.
Florida requires it for most employers once a business reaches 4 employees, a rule administered by the state Division of Workers' Compensation. Typical exemptions include sole proprietors and partners. Lenders and client contracts often demand proof even where the statute does not.
Usually no. Flood damage generally requires its own policy, sold through FEMA's National Flood Insurance Program and some private carriers. With flooding among Florida's leading hazards, it is a question worth answering before the next storm, not after.
In wind and hail territory, carriers often split the storm deductible from the standard one, a practice documented by the Insurance Information Institute. It is usually a percentage of the home's insured value rather than a fixed amount, so on a typical local home it can mean thousands out of pocket.

The Florida Office of Insurance Regulation licenses carriers, reviews policy forms, and handles consumer complaints statewide. If a claim dispute stalls with a carrier, its consumer complaint process is the formal next step.
